Icebox Rolls

7 ingredients
12 steps

Ingredients

  • 1 packet yeast
  • 1 c. lukewarm water
  • 1 tsp. salt
  • 1/2 c. shortening or oil
  • 1/2 c. sugar
  • 1 egg, well beaten
  • 6 to 8 c. all purpose flour, sifted

Directions

  1. 1
    Dissolve yeast in warm water.
  2. 2
    Add the shortening, sugar, salt and egg, mix well.
  3. 3
    Add flour 1 cup at a time.
  4. 4
    Beat after each cup until the mixture pulls away from the sides of bowl and is slightly dry.
  5. 5
    Put on a well floured board and knead well. Form into a ball and put in a well greased bowl, grease top of dough and cover well.
  6. 6
    Refrigerate at least 12 hours.
  7. 7
    When ready to use, punch down the dough and remove the amount needed, refrigerate any unused amount.
  8. 8
    Form into rolls about the size of a walnut.
  9. 9
    Place on a greased cookie sheet.
  10. 10
    Allow to rise until double (about 1 hour) in a warm place out of drafts.
  11. 11
    Bake at 400 degree oven for 20 minutes or until golden brown.
  12. 12
    Dough will keep 1 week.
